Boarding Zone Question

My last three trips on Delta I was boarding zone 1. I don't fly enough to earn status, I don't have the Delta Amex and I just purchase regular Economy tickets through my corporate travel agent. I do have Pre-Check but that is as close as it gets to any sort of "status". I am trying to figure out how I keep getting zone 1? Believe, I am not complaining at all, just curious if there is something I am not thinking of here?

The thing is they have Zone 1 go through the Sky Priority lane.

This is what they have on their website:

http://www.delta.com/content/www/en_...-priority.html

Pre-Boarding
Customers needing assistance or additional time to board, including families with car seats or strollers.

Premium Boarding Zone
Delta One™ customers
First Class customers
Diamond Medallion members

Sky Priority Boarding Zone
Platinum Medallion members
Gold Medallion members
Delta Comfort+™ customers
Flying Blue Platinum and Gold members
Virgin Atlantic Flying Club Gold members
Virgin Australia Platinum and Gold members
GOL Smiles Diamond members
SkyTeam Elite Plus members

Zone 1
Silver Medallion members
Priority Boarding Trip Extra customers
Gold, Platinum and Reserve Delta SkyMiles Credit Card members
Flying Blue Silver members
Virgin Australia Velocity Silver members
GOL Smiles Gold members
Sky Team Elite
Crossover RewardsTM SPG Platinum members
Capital One World Mastercard cardholders

Zone 2
Main Cabin

Zone 3
Basic Economy

Some companies have a negotiated contract with DL that offers even non-status passengers Zone 1 boarding and access to preferred seats. And probably other benefits too. I can book exit row seats when booking a ticket through my corporate website but not when I book on DL.com.
